Szerző Téma: jogsi  (Megtekintve 718 alkalommal)

Nem elérhető ZSOLTI99

  • 1827
    • Profil megtekintése
jogsi
« Dátum: 2013. március 02. - 13:30:05 »
0 Show voters
[mod]
Megkérnék minden kedves témanyitót, ha kérdésére/kérésére választ kapott, akkor legyen szíves használni, a \"Téma megoldva\" funkciót![/quote][/mod]
Üdv. kamionost josgit akarok csinálni a módba már benne van de errort ír hol a hiba valaki help
 
C:\\Documents and Settings\\Rendszergazda\\Asztal\\cd\\pawno\\include\\PPC_Dialogs.inc(247) : error 017: undefined symbol \"TruckLicense\"
C:\\Documents and Settings\\Rendszergazda\\Asztal\\cd\\pawno\\include\\PPC_Dialogs.inc(255) : error 017: undefined symbol \"TruckLicense\"
C:\\Documents and Settings\\Rendszergazda\\Asztal\\cd\\pawno\\include\\PPC_Dialogs.inc(269) : error 002: only a single statement (or expression) can follow each \"case\"
C:\\Documents and Settings\\Rendszergazda\\Asztal\\cd\\pawno\\include\\PPC_Dialogs.inc(269) : warning 215: expression has no effect
C:\\Documents and Settings\\Rendszergazda\\Asztal\\cd\\pawno\\include\\PPC_Dialogs.inc(270) : warning 209: function \"Dialog_BuyLicenses\" should return a value
Pawn compiler 3.2.3664           Copyright (c) 1997-2006, ITB CompuPhase
 
3 Errors.

 
És az incelede 
 
}
case 2: // Player wants to buy a Truckingdriver license
{
   // Check if the player is a Truckingriver
   if (APlayerData[playerid][PlayerClass] == ClassTruckDriver)
   {
       // Check if the player hasn\'t acquired his Truckingriver\'s license yet
      if (APlayerData[playerid][TruckLicense] == 0)
      {
         // Check if the player has enough money and enough score
         if ((APlayerData[playerid][PlayerMoney] >= 250000) && (APlayerData[playerid][PlayerScore] >= 100))
         {
            // Withdraw the money and score from the player\'s account
            RewardPlayer(playerid, -250000, -100);
            // Give the player the busdriver\'s license
            APlayerData[playerid][TruckLicense] = 1;
            // Let the player know he acquired his busdriver\'s license
            SendClientMessage(playerid, 0xFFFFFFFF, \"{00FF00}Megszerezted a kamionos jogositványt.\");
         }
         else
             SendClientMessage(playerid, 0xFFFFFFFF, \"{00FF00}Nincs elég pénzed vagy pontod.\");
      }
      else
          SendClientMessage(playerid, 0xFFFFFFFF, \"{00FF00}Már megvan a Kamionos jogositványod.\");
   }
   else
      SendClientMessage(playerid, 0xFFFFFFFF, \"{00FF00}Kamionos söfõrnek kell lenned hogy megtudd venni a jogositványt.\");
}
return 1;
}
« Utoljára szerkesztve: 2013. március 03. - 13:48:31 írta Benceee »

Nem elérhető skyLine

  • Globális moderátor
  • 2171
  • 2020
  • Vaterán
    • Profil megtekintése
jogsi
« Válasz #1 Dátum: 2013. március 02. - 13:48:43 »
0 Show voters
Ennek alapból nincs összetétele. :confused:

Nem elérhető ZSOLTI99

  • 1827
    • Profil megtekintése
jogsi
« Válasz #2 Dátum: 2013. március 02. - 14:49:30 »
0 Show voters
Nem lehet meg csinálni valahogy?

jogsi
« Válasz #3 Dátum: 2013. március 02. - 19:32:29 »
0 Show voters
Meg lehet csinálni
Javított verzió:
 
case 2: // Player wants to buy a Truckingdriver license
                {
                        // Check if the player is a Truckingriver
                        if (APlayerData[playerid][PlayerClass] == ClassTruckDriver)
                        {
                            // Check if the player hasn\'t acquired his Truckingriver\'s license yet
                                if (APlayerData[playerid][TruckerLicense] == 0)
                                {
                                        // Check if the player has enough money and enough score
                                        if ((APlayerData[playerid][PlayerMoney] >= 250000) && (APlayerData[playerid][PlayerScore] >= 100))
                                        {
                                                // Withdraw the money and score from the player\'s account
                                                RewardPlayer(playerid, -250000, -100);
                                                // Give the player the busdriver\'s license
                                                APlayerData[playerid][TruckerLicense] = 1;
                                                // Let the player know he acquired his busdriver\'s license
                                                SendClientMessage(playerid, 0xFFFFFFFF, \"{00FF00}Megszerezted a kamionos jogosítványt.\");
                                        }
                                        else
                                            SendClientMessage(playerid, 0xFFFFFFFF, \"{00FF00}Nincs elég pénzed vagy pontod.\");
                                }
                                else
                                    SendClientMessage(playerid, 0xFFFFFFFF, \"{00FF00}Már megvan a Kamionos jogosítványod.\");
                        }
                        else
                                SendClientMessage(playerid, 0xFFFFFFFF, \"{00FF00}Kamionos sofõrnek kell lenned hogy megtudd venni a jogosítványt.\");
                }
        return 1;
}

Nem elérhető ZSOLTI99

  • 1827
    • Profil megtekintése
jogsi
« Válasz #4 Dátum: 2013. március 03. - 13:44:07 »
0 Show voters
Nagyon szépen köszönöm te egy isten vagy jól mûködik minden rendesen kösz még 1x.

Nem elérhető Benceee

  • 4785
    • Profil megtekintése
jogsi
« Válasz #5 Dátum: 2013. március 03. - 13:47:45 »
0 Show voters
[mod]
Megkérnék minden kedves témanyitót, ha kérdésére/kérésére választ kapott, akkor legyen szíves használni, a \"Téma megoldva\" funkciót![/quote][/mod]

 

SimplePortal 2.3.7 © 2008-2024, SimplePortal